Problem 22-02A a-b,d (Video) Sheridan Diesel owns the Fredonia Barber Shop. He employs 4 barbers and pays each a base rate of $1,400 per month. One of the barbers serves as the manager and receives an extra $560 per month. In addition to the base rate, each barber also receives a commission of $6.40 per haircut. Other costs are as follows Advertising Rent Barber supplies Utilities Magazines $260 per month $1,060 per month $0.50 per haircut $160 per month plus $0.10 per haircut $25 per month Sheridan currently charges $14 per haircut. Determine the variable costs per haircut and the total monthly fixed costs. (Round variable costs to 2 decimal places, e.g. 2.25.) Total variable cost per haircut Total fixed Compute the break-even point in units and dollars.
